P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: \cellcolor und vertikale Linien (leider ein muss)



floiii
26-01-2012, 14:27
Hallo ihr Lieben Latex-Kenner,

ich stehe vor einem Rätsel, siehe Screenshot.
In meiner Präambel steht:

\usepackage{color}
\usepackage{colortbl}
\definecolor{grau1}{gray}{0.7}


In meiner Datei steht:

\begin{table}[H]
\caption{Bewertung der Konzepte\,/\,Varianten zum \\Position halten des Displays - Paarweiser Vergleich}
\label{tab:paar-vgl}
\centering
\begin{tabular}{| r | c | c | c | c | c || c |}
\toprule
%\multicolumn{1}{c}{\textbf{Kr\"afte Rastung}}\\
& \rotatebox{90}{Elektromagnet}& \rotatebox{90}{Permanent-Elektromagnet}& \rotatebox{90}{Topfmagnet}& \rotatebox{90}{Magnetband}& \rotatebox{90}{fed. Druckst\"uck} & \textbf{$\Sigma$} \\
\midrule
Elektromagnet & X & 0 & 1 & 0,5 & 0 & \textbf{1,5} \\
\midrule
Permanent-Elektromagnet & 1 & X & 1 & 1 & 0 & \textbf{3} \\
\midrule
Topfmagnet & 0 & 0 & X & 0,5 & 0 & \textbf{0,5} \\
\midrule
Magnetband & 0,5 & 0 & 0,5 & X & 0 & \textbf{1} \\
\midrule
fed. Druckst\"uck & 1 & 1 & 1 & 1 & X & \cellcolor{grau1}\textbf{4} \\
\bottomrule
\end{tabular}
\end{table}

Und woran liegt es nun, dass der obere und untere Rand weiß ist? Um eine konkrete Lösung des Problems wäre ich dankbar, meine Zeit der Abschlussarbeit rennt. :(

Weiteres Problem ist, dass mir die vertikalen Linien nicht weit genug nach oben gehen. Schau mal in der dritten Spalte, da steht bei "Permanent-Elektromagnet" zu viel nach oben raus. Das soll so ja nicht bleiben...

Grüße und schonmal herzlichen Dank,
Florian

rstuby
26-01-2012, 14:29
booktabs unterstützt keine senkrechten Linien. Ich weiß keine bessere Möglichkeit, als dann eine "normale" Tabelle ohne booktabs zu erstellen, in der die waagereichten Linien alle nur \hline sind.
Sieht nicht so toll aus, ja...

floiii
26-01-2012, 14:43
Sieht nicht so toll aus, ja...

Ach, das passt!! :)
Vielen herzlichen Dank!!

Nun löste sich auch das Problem mit der grauen Zelle!!! :) :)

Dankeee!
Florian

hakaze
26-01-2012, 16:01
Ja, in dem Fall sind hlines wohl (leider) die bessere Option. Ich würde aber noch die Zeilenhöhe etwas erhöhen, damit es nicht so gequetscht aussieht:
% Präambel
%
\usepackage{array}

\begin{document}
% ...
\begin{table}[H]
\caption{..}
% ...
\setlength{\extrarowheight}{0.5ex}
%
% hier jetzt deine tabular-umgebung
%
\end{table}
\end{document}